B Lake Lee Pinnick is busy preparing food,clothing,and house decorations,putting up couplets, and visiting friends with his family to celebrate the Spring Festival, or the Chinese Lunar New Year. In 2010, the 32-year-old American traveled to the Wudang Mountains, a UNESCO World Cultural Heritage site in central China's Hubei Province, to learn martial arts. Pinnick said he had been very interested in Chinese Kung Fu since he was a child. When Pinnick first arrived in the Wudang Mountains, he had no previous training or martial arts experience, so he began with a five-year training program, learning the basics and all about Taoist culture. Pinnick said the first six months were the hardest because he had to train for eight or nine hours, six days a week, whatever the temperature outside. After over a decade of hard training, he has mastered various forms of Chinese Kung Fu, including Tai Chi and Qigong, and has become a guide with about 200 apprentices (学徒) in China.This year is the 13th Spring Festival that Pinnick has spent in China. He likes the Spring Festival and the traditions here, and he also teaches his daughter, Selina Lee Pinnick, these traditions. As the new year begins, people are starting new chapters in their lives and making resolutions. Pinnick also has many plans and wishes—he plans to make more efforts to learn the Chinese language this year. In addition to learning Chinese, Pinnick will continue to learn about traditional Chinese culture and how to play Chinese musical instruments in his leisure time, and he will share his experiences on social media. "I think that the experience I've had, being a foreigner coming to China and learning the culture from the outside, is unique. C In the modern era, mirrors often show physical images(形象) as well as the mental struggles of self-awareness, especially among teenagers. The glass surfaces, found in bedrooms and bathrooms around the world, have seen the silent battles that many young individuals face. Appearance anxiety has become a widespread issue, with social media and peer pressure acting as magnifying glasses (放大镜) that mislead them about their self-worth. Filtered (滤镜处理过的) photos posted on platforms like TikTok have created an environment where seeking perfection seems not just desirable but necessary. To make matters worse, the strong desire for the perfect appearance has led many teenagers to make unhealthy comparisons, often resulting in negative self-talks and more worries about their looks. The deep-rooted problem can affect mental health in particular. Studies have shown that teenagers who are overly concerned with their looks are more likely to experience anxiety, depression,and low self-confidence.The pressure to be up to beauty standards is huge, and it often begins at a young age. The seemingly perfect images in magazines, on television and social media platforms create an unrealistic standard for teenagers to measure themselves against. Unfortunately, it can lead to a lasting state of dissatisfaction with their looks. To solve the problem, it is important to understand that beauty is not a one-size-fits-all concept. It varies from person to person. We ought to encourage teenagers to accept their unique features and to understand that their worth is not defined by their looks. Parents, educators, and society as a whole have a role to play in developing a more acceptable and positive view of beauty. D Imagine you're walking across endless hills, with warm sunshine and the sound of birds all around. This peaceful scene is a rare one in the modern world. Our natural soundscapes (声音环境) are falling silent as bird populations reduce. Our study explores the link between birdsong and people, specifically on English vineyards (葡萄园). We surveyed bird communities on 21 vineyards and our results showed that vineyards with more bird species (物种) had louder and more complex (复杂的) soundscapes. But does the silencing of our soundscapes matter to us? The short answer is yes. There is growing evidence about the health benefits of spending time in nature, including reducing risks of heart disease and anxiety. So as part of our research,we explored the experience of 186 wine-tour participants (参与者) across three vineyards with different soundscapes. We also improved some vineyard soundscapes with hidden speakers, which played the songs of five additional bird species. This was designed to see how participants' contact with nature would be affected by increasing the kinds of birds and songs. The results were fascinating. Visitors who experienced louder and more complex sounds-whether on vineyards with naturally richer soundscapes or on those we had improved -reported enjoying the sounds more. They felt more connected to nature and more satisfied with their tour. With richer soundscapes, they felt more mindful and positive during the tours. Our study shows the direct effect that birdsong has on our happiness and presents a strong argument for protecting natural soundscapes.
